The ASP23 high speed steel, also known as PM 23 powder high speed steel, is a chromium, molybdenum, tungsten and vanadium alloy powder high speed steel from Sweden. If the enterprise pursuit of high wear-resistant mold, then it will inevitably lose some of the toughness of the mold material, and vice versa. However, in many cases the mold to have high wear resistance at the same time as the same high toughness. High alloy tool steel is usually more difficult to machine and heat treat than low alloy tool steel. As a result, high alloy tool steel molds are more expensive to produce. Desong mold steel imported PM 23 by powder metallurgy steelmaking technology smelting, it than the general traditional process of manufacturing similar high-speed steel and some high-alloy cold work tool steel has better machinability. Dimensional stability during heat treatment is better and more predictable than conventionally manufactured high alloy steels. Combined with its high hardness, high toughness and high temperature tempering characteristics, this means that PM23 HSS is well suited to surface coatings and is particularly suitable for PVD coating treatments.
PM23?HSS is particularly suitable for undercutting and forming of thin machined materials, or where mold failure is due to mixed abrasive and adhesive wear, or just abrasive wear, or where there is a high risk of plastic deformation of the surface. Typical applications: undercutting of medium or high carbon steels; punching hard materials such as hardened steel plates or cold rolled steel strips; cutting tools such as gear processing tools, drilling, tapping; plastic molds subject to abrasive wear; parts of plastic molding machines such as screws, barrels, nozzles, injection heads, one-way annular valves, pelletizing knives, crushing knives, etc.; semiconductor IC molds such as encapsulation molds, sliding blocks, etc.
